© iinspiration/Shutterstock.com

Cuando se trata de crear y diseñar una página web, las hojas de estilo en cascada (CSS) y el lenguaje de marcado de hipertexto (HTML) son esenciales para garantizar que cree una página web atractiva y fácil de usar. página amiga. CSS y HTML son lenguajes de programación básicos que funcionan juntos en el desarrollo de aplicaciones web y sitios web, pero tienen funciones diferentes.

Por supuesto, puede usar solo HTML para crear su sitio web y hacerlo funcional, pero será un blog lleno de textos que no están organizados, lo que dificulta la lectura. Es por eso que necesita emplear CSS para darle a su sitio web un acabado pulido, haciéndolo presentable para los usuarios. Por lo tanto, es mejor comprender ambos lenguajes de programación para crear páginas web exitosas.

Con teniendo eso en cuenta, exploremos las diferencias entre CSS y HTML y sus respectivos roles en el desarrollo web para que sepa cuál usar y cuándo.

CSS vs. HTML: Comparación lado a lado

CSSHTML¿Qué es? Lenguaje de hoja de estilo utilizado en el diseño y estilo de las páginas web para hacerlas presentables a los lectores. Es un lenguaje de marcado que se utiliza para crear aplicaciones web y sitios web. Significa…Hojas de estilo en cascadaLenguaje de marcado de hipertexto desarrollado por el World Wide Web Consortium (W3C)Web Hypertext Application Technology Working Group (WHATWG) )Año de lanzamiento 19961993Plataformas popularesWordPress, Wix, Squarespace, Shopify y BootstrapWordPress, Wix, Squarespace, Shopify y BootstrapÚltima versiónCSS3HTML5Función principalUtilizado para describir la presentación de páginas webCreación de aplicaciones web y sitios web

CSS frente a HTML: ¿Cuál es el ¿Diferencia?

Estos dos lenguajes son esenciales y forman la columna vertebral del desarrollo web. Ahora, echemos un vistazo y veamos en qué se diferencian CSS y HTML.

Funcionalidad

HTML y CSS tienen diferentes funciones en el proceso de creación de sitios web. CSS completa el trabajo de HTML, lo que significa que después de crear su sitio web a través de HTML, lo diseña con colores de fondo, tamaño de fuente específico y más usando CSS.

HTML juega muchos roles para ayudarlo a crear una página web interactiva. Una de las funciones esenciales de HMTL es el formato de texto, que le permite formatear textos de varias maneras, como negrita, cursiva, subrayado, resaltado y diferentes fuentes. Puede diferenciar los puntos importantes de los textos generales cambiando los formatos. Además del formato de texto, HTML le permite incluir hipervínculos en su página web que son vitales porque dirigen a los usuarios a otros sitios web para referencia o lectura adicional. Puede crear los enlaces utilizando textos, imágenes o botones, lo que facilita su inclusión en cualquier etapa de su desarrollo web. Los textos largos pueden ser aburridos de leer, por lo que HTML permite a los desarrolladores web crear una lista y dibujar tablas en el sitio web. Estas funciones facilitan a los lectores recorrer el blog y encontrar información esencial.

La mayor parte del contenido de la web incluye imágenes y videos para brindar a los usuarios una comprensión más profunda del tema. Gracias a HTML, los desarrolladores web pueden incluir de manera efectiva imágenes y multimedia como animaciones, videos y audio en el blog. Además, también puede incluir metadatos como palabras clave, títulos y descripciones en su sitio web. Los metadatos son esenciales para que usted tenga una clasificación más alta en Google.

Sabe lo importante que es la información centrada en el cliente si tiene un blog de negocios. HTML tiene una forma efectiva en la que puede incluir un formulario para los clientes directamente en su página web, en lugar de incluir un enlace. Por lo tanto, los usuarios pueden completar su información rápidamente. Puede diseñar el formulario de la forma que desee, lo que permite crear uno único para su sitio web.

La función central de CSS es darle estilo a su página web de diferentes maneras, como modificar los colores, diseñar el mejor diseño y elegir la fuente correcta. CSS proporciona varias formas de especificar colores en su sitio web, incluidas palabras clave de color, valores de color RGB, valores de color RGBA, HSL, HSLA y hexadecimal. Todas estas funciones te permiten jugar con los colores y encontrar el más adecuado para tu sitio web. Además de seleccionar el color adecuado para su sitio web, puede diseñar un diseño único según su contenido. Puede crear encabezados, menús, contenido y un pie de página, lo que facilita a los lectores navegar por su sitio web y adquirir la información necesaria, como sus contactos y dirección.

También puede realizar cálculos con una hoja de estilo CSS. Como desarrollador, puede utilizar el cálculo de CSS para completar funciones como longitud, porcentaje, tiempo, número y frecuencia de enteros. Esta función es útil porque permite que su sitio web cambie de tamaño según el tamaño de la pantalla del visitante del sitio. De esa manera, no tendrá que escribir varias reglas CSS para adaptarse a diferentes tamaños de pantalla. Como desarrollador, comprende lo molesto que es escribir varias propiedades que dan como resultado el mismo comando. Es por eso que se desarrollaron propiedades personalizadas de CSS o variables de CSS para ayudarlo a desarrollar valores para reutilizarlos en puntos específicos de su sitio web. Por lo tanto, si tiene un sitio web complejo, las variables CSS le permiten crear un valor único para usar en diferentes etapas de la página según sus preferencias.

Sintaxis

Por lo general, ambos Los lenguajes de secuencias de comandos tienen reglas de sintaxis simples, lo que los hace apropiados incluso para los novatos que crean su primer blog. HTML es uno de los lenguajes de marcado más utilizados porque requiere conocimientos básicos de programación para desarrollar un sitio web atractivo. Utiliza etiquetas encerradas entre corchetes angulares, por ejemplo,.

Según sus preferencias, puede estructurar su sitio web utilizando esta sintaxis HTML. Por ejemplo, puede crear una sección de encabezado en su sitio web escribiendo

CSS frente a HTML: ¿cuál es la diferencia y cuál es mejor? Preguntas frecuentes (FAQ) 

¿Qué es CSS?

CSS significa Hojas de estilo en cascada, que es un lenguaje de hoja de estilo utilizado para describir la presentación de un documento escrito en lenguajes de marcas como HTML, XML, etc.

En términos más simples, CSS se usa para diseñar y dar formato a la apariencia visual de las páginas web, incluido el diseño, los colores, las fuentes y otros elementos de diseño.. Al separar la presentación del contenido, CSS permite a los desarrolladores web crear páginas web consistentes y atractivas que son más fáciles de mantener y actualizar.

¿Qué es HTML?

HTML significa Lenguaje de marcado de hipertexto, que es un lenguaje de marcado utilizado para crear y estructurar contenido en la web. HTML es el lenguaje estándar utilizado para construir páginas web y es la columna vertebral de cada página web en Internet. Permite a los desarrolladores web crear documentos estructurados agregando encabezados, párrafos, enlaces, imágenes y otros elementos de contenido.

aHTML usa etiquetas para definir los diferentes tipos de contenido y su propósito, y estas etiquetas se pueden combinar con otras tecnologías como CSS y JavaScript para crear páginas web dinámicas e interactivas.

¿Qué es más poderoso, HTML o CSS?

HTML y CSS sirven diferentes propósitos y tienen diferentes niveles de “poder”. HTML proporciona la estructura y el contenido de una página web, mientras que CSS se usa para diseñar y dar formato a ese contenido. Por lo tanto, ambos lenguajes son igualmente importantes y necesarios para el desarrollo web. Mientras que HTML define la estructura y el contenido de una página, CSS proporciona el diseño y la presentación, lo que facilita la lectura y la navegación. En resumen, ningún lenguaje es más poderoso que el otro y ambos son necesarios para crear páginas web efectivas y atractivas.

¿Puedo usar HTML sin CSS?

Sí, puede usar HTML sin CSS. HTML proporciona la estructura y el contenido de una página web, y CSS se usa para diseñar y dar formato a ese contenido. Si no usa CSS, su página web mostrará el contenido en su forma original sin ningún estilo o formato. Sin embargo, se recomienda usar CSS para crear páginas web atractivas y visualmente atractivas.

¿Es más fácil aprender CSS que HTML?

Esto es subjetivo y depende de el estilo de aprendizaje y los antecedentes del individuo. Algunas personas pueden encontrar CSS más fácil de aprender porque se centra en el diseño y el estilo, mientras que otras pueden encontrar HTML más fácil porque es más sencillo y lógico. En general, aprender los conceptos básicos de HTML y CSS es necesario para el desarrollo web, y ambos son relativamente fáciles de aprender con práctica y paciencia.

¿HTML y CSS son el mismo lenguaje?

En la mayoría de los casos, HTML y CSS están integrados en la construcción y el diseño web, lo que hace que la mayoría de la gente crea que los dos lenguajes de programación son similares. Sin embargo, ese no es el caso, ya que HTML es un lenguaje de marcas, mientras que CSS es un lenguaje de hojas de estilo. Eso significa que HTML se usa básicamente para crear páginas web, mientras que CSS está específicamente diseñado para describir la presentación de una página web.

By Henry Taylor

Trabajo como desarrollador back-end. Algunos me habréis visto en la conferencia de desarrolladores. Últimamente he estado trabajando en un proyecto de código abierto.